Coker University vs. Anderson University

Compare two schools with tuition, admission, test scores, and more academic characteristics.

  • Both Coker University and Anderson University are private.
  • Coker University is located in Hartsville, SC and Anderson University is located in Anderson, IN.
  • Anderson University has more expensive tuition of $35,640 than Coker University ($31,854).
  • Coker University has tighter acceptance rate of 61.70% than Anderson University (65.25%).
  • Anderson University is larger with 1,290 students than Coker University (1,160 students).
